House Fire in Windy Hill Farms; One Fatality
By City of Murphy | Published  11/29/2009 | Breaking News | Unrated

Murphy, TX – At 10:27 a.m. November 29, 2009  Murphy Police received a call regarding a structure fire in the 200 block of Seleta. Units arrived at approximately 10:32 a.m. and found the house fully involved. Murphy Fire with the assistance of Plano, Wylie, and Sachse Fire Departments extinguished the fire at approximately 11:18 a.m.

There is one fatality. The preliminary investigation indicates that the fatality is not associated with the fire. The cause of death and the fire are currently under investigation.
